'gahoujin' is a Zen word. The first Kanji 'ga' means oneself. It can pronounce 'ware' too. The second one 'hou' means meet. It also pronounce 'au'. The last one 'jin' means human being. We usually pronounce it 'hito'.
In Japanese way of reading, we read 'ware hito to au nari'.
This 'Zengo' (Zen word) expresses the preciousness of meeting others.
